### Bloom filter front for Pebblekeep

Quick refresher: every GET against Pebblekeep first hits the in-memory bloom filter so we skip disk lookups for keys that definitely don't exist. False positives are fine; false negatives would be a bug, so the filter is rebuilt on every compaction. If the miss rate climbs, the filter is probably undersized — bump the bit count and restart. The sizing and hash parameters live in the service config shown below.

settings of hafop-tajog:
[julath]
host = julath.kelviworks.internal
user = julath_svc
database = julath_prod

Medical-Cooler Transport — Thornfell Field Clinic

Coolers for the Thornfell clinic carry temperature-sensitive supplies and must stay upright, strapped, and logged at both ends. The shift lead checks the seal and the data-logger light before loading. Transit time must not exceed four hours. At the clinic gate, the courier must first confirm the hand-over instruction stated below.

drop instructions, bahif-bahip: the norax feniel courier leaves the drumir kaseth rusir ledger at gate 1983 under passcode 849948

## Env Vars — Mooncalf Tide Widget

Heads up: the Mooncalf widget reads everything from `tides.env`, nothing is hardcoded anymore (you're welcome). `MOONCALF_STATION` picks the harbor station, `MOONCALF_UNITS` is `m` or `ft`, and `MOONCALF_CACHE_MIN=30` keeps us from hammering the upstream feed. If the chart looks frozen, check the cache first. The upstream tide feed requires an access token, and it lives on the very next line of the file.

sealed setting: LEDGER_TOKEN8=b67fe57d

### Resetting passwords (new Willowgate flow)

Heads up, team: the revamped reset flow in Willowgate now sends a one-time link instead of a temp password. If a customer says the link "does nothing," have them retry in a fresh browser session — cached tokens from the old flow break it. Escalate anything weirder to the identity squad, and include the trace token shown below.

build token for tajeg-bajep: htk14_409ba9df6b8acb